Movable Typeの検索機能は、大別すると次のとおり整理できます。
サイト内検索は、サイト内のエントリーやコメントを対象とした検索です。ブログ内の各ページにある検索フォームに条件を入力すると、その条件にあった検索結果を表示します。また、検索結果をフィードの形式で出力できるため、フィード・リーダーを利用して検索結果を購読し、今後投稿されるエントリーやコメントへのアクセスを容易にします。
サイト内検索では、検索対象とするブログを指定したり、検索結果をカスタマイズすることができます。詳細は、別節を参照してください。
エントリー・タグ検索は、特定のブログで共通のエントリー・タグを付けたエントリーを検索する機能です。エントリー・タグ検索には、検索結果をフィードの形式で出力できるため、フィード・リーダーを利用して検索結果を購読し、今後投稿されるエントリーへのアクセスを容易にします。
エントリー・タグを活用したテンプレートのカスタマイズは、別節を参照してください。
Movable Typeの管理画面でも、エントリーやコメントを検索することができます。また、検索だけでなく、文字列の置換もできます。管理画面での検索や置換は、別節を参照してください。
Movable Type 3.3以降のバージョンでは、サイト内検索や、エントリー・タグ検索について、検索を処理した後に一定時間の間、検索リクエストを受け付けないようにする機能が拡張されています。これは、ウェブ・サーバーに対する不正な攻撃を防止することを目的としています。
この機能を利用するには、次の環境を用意する必要があります。
なお、検索リクエストを受け付けない時間は、環境変数ThrottleSecondsで設定できます。初期値は20秒です。